11:59:52 CEST
After a hectic opening 14km of racing, there are now six riders on the attack: Fedi, Gruzdev, Bazzana, Rowe, Ghyselinck and Balykin. They have a lead of 1:20 on the peloton.

13:28:38 CEST
The gaps has fallen below four minutes with 120km left to race.
